JAKARTA: The Jakarta History Museum, better known as
Fatahillah Museum, will host a bicycle tour around the historical
area of Batavia on July 13 and an evening tour of the museum on
July 27.
Head of the museum Tinia Budiarti told a press conference on
Tuesday that the Tour de Kasteel Batavia Fun Bike will start from
Fatahillah Square, West Jakarta, at 6:30 a.m. and will also
finish at the square.
During the nearly six-hour tour, participants will visit
several historical sites near the square, including four museums.
The registration fees for the bicycle tour are Rp 10,000 for
general participants and Rp 5,000 for students. A total of Rp
3.25 million in prize money will be at stake.
The evening tour offers a different approach in visiting the
museum. A group of 50 visitors will be guided by a prominent
historian, who will tell the dark tale of the nearly 300-year-old
building that houses the museum and the legend surrounding it.
The registration fee for the night tour is Rp 50,000.
